What Is a Mortgage?
A mortgage is a loan that helps you buy a home. You borrow money from a bank, and in return, you agree to pay it back in monthly installments over a set period—usually 15 to 30 years. The loan is secured by the home itself, which means if you stop making payments, the lender can take the house through foreclosure.
Each monthly payment typically covers:
- Principal – the amount you borrowed
- Interest – what the lender charges for lending you the money
- Taxes and Insurance – often bundled into your monthly payment
Why the Lender You Choose Matters
Not all mortgage lenders are created equal. The lender you choose can impact your interest rate, fees, and even your overall home-buying experience. Here's why it's worth doing your homework:
- Interest Rates Vary
Even a small difference in interest rates can mean thousands of dollars over the life of your loan. A lender offering a rate just 0.25% lower than another could save you a significant amount of money. - Fees Can Add Up
Lenders charge different fees for things like loan origination, processing, and underwriting. Comparing these can help you avoid unnecessary costs. - Loan Options Differ
The right lender will offer products that match your unique situation and connect you with the mortgage loan that works best for you. - Customer Service Matters
Home buying is complex and often stressful. A responsive, transparent lender can make the process smoother and give you peace of mind.
